System and method for automatically deploying application system in cloud resource pool

An application system and automatic deployment technology, applied in the field of cloud computing, can solve problems such as inability to deploy on demand and activate in real time

Active Publication Date: 2014-07-09
CHINA TELECOM CORP LTD
View PDF2 Cites 30 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

[0004] The existing virtualization technology only supports deployment based on a single server template, and the deployment of the entire application system has to be completed manually b

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• System and method for automatically deploying application system in cloud resource pool
  • System and method for automatically deploying application system in cloud resource pool
  • System and method for automatically deploying application system in cloud resource pool

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0017] The following will clearly and completely describe the technical solutions in the embodiments of the present invention with reference to the accompanying drawings in the embodiments of the present invention. Obviously, the described embodiments are only some, not all, embodiments of the present invention. The following description of at least one exemplary embodiment is merely illustrative in nature and in no way taken as limiting the invention, its application or uses. Based on the embodiments of the present invention, all other embodiments obtained by persons of ordinary skill in the art without creative efforts fall within the protection scope of the present invention.

[0018] Existing virtualization technologies only support deployment based on a single server template, and are only applicable to clusters composed of the same servers. However, the deployment of the entire application system involves many different types of servers, related network configurations, an...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

The invention discloses a system and method for automatically deploying an application system in a cloud resource pool, and relates to the field of cloud computation. An application system template is analyzed and divided into a single server template, an internal private network setting, a public network setting, an application setting and a gateway setting; a VLAN and a subnet are allocated to the application system according to the internal private network setting, and a DHCP server is configured so that an IP designated for each server can be kept; all the servers are set up according to the single server template in the sequence of logic entities; a network device control interface is called according to the public network setting so that a private network routing strategy, a security strategy, a firewall strategy of an exit gateway, and an address mapping of the private network and the public network can be set; a service issuing interface is called to send an application configuration parameter list to an application configuration system so that application initialization can be completed, an application service gateway is set up according to the application external service type and the gateway setting, and therefore the application system is automatically deployed in the cloud resource pool and can adapt to deploying of various different servers.

Description

technical field [0001] The invention relates to the technical field of cloud computing, in particular to a system and method for automatically deploying an application system in a cloud resource pool. Background technique [0002] With the gradual industrialization of cloud computing technology, the use of virtualization technology to build resource pools has become an important way of cloud infrastructure construction. However, only providing basic resource services can no longer meet the requirements of enterprises for cloud services. Enterprise application systems also hope to be built on resource pools to achieve elastic expansion and on-demand allocation. [0003] Such as figure 1 As shown, the current virtualization technology directly provides a server deployment method based on a server template, and servers with the same configuration can be automatically created or recycled through the template. However, the entire application system has to be completed manually 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
IPC IPC(8): H04L29/06H04L29/08H04L29/12H04L12/46
Inventor 郑燕冰
Owner CHINA TELECOM CORP LTD
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products